Tuthill Porsche 911K Review, Track-Tested: What Does it Feel Like to Drive at 11,000RPM?
Welcome to DriverReviews! Join Vicki Butler-Henderson and three-time British Touring Car Champion Gordon Shedden as they put the extraordinary Tuthill Porsche 911K through its paces.
This reimagined masterpiece takes the iconic 1970s Porsche 911 to new heights with cutting-edge engineering and rally-inspired details. Weighing just 850kg, the 911K is powered by a 3.1-litre flat-six engine that revs to an astonishing 11,000rpm, delivering 350 horsepower. With its carbon panels, titanium roll cage, and stripped-back interior, this high-revving lightweight is built for pure driving pleasure.
But does the Tuthill 911K capture the spirit of the classic Porsche 911 while pushing the boundaries of performance? Can this featherweight machine balance nostalgia, precision, and thrills in one jaw-dropping package?
Join Vicki and Gordon for an in-depth review to see if this bespoke creation is the ultimate evolution of Porsche’s legendary 911.
